World Cup Amid Politics and Controversy | Global News

FIFA President Gianni Infantino hailed the World Cup as a triumph of global unity, even crediting President Trump for helping pull it off — despite a whirlwind of controversy. Immigration policies threatened to block fans, tickets soared in price, and Trump reportedly eyed relocating games if cities balked at federal rules. Human rights groups voiced alarm when a Somali referee was denied entry, and Iran’s team faced border restrictions amid rising tensions. Trump even called FIFA over a controversial red card in the U.S. vs. Bosnia game. With the Olympics looming in 2028 and 2034, this tournament served as a high-stakes dress rehearsal — and yet, even amid U.S.-Mexico-Canada political friction, leaders from all three nations plan to attend the final, proving soccer’s power to unite across divides.
